Description
This Crockpot Hamburger Potato Casserole is a comforting, hearty dish perfect for family dinners. Featuring layers of tender potatoes, seasoned ground beef, creamy mushroom soup, and melted cheese, it’s an easy-to-make, one-pot meal that cooks slowly to bring all flavors together beautifully.
Ingredients
Scale
Potatoes
- 5 small waxy potatoes (Yukon Gold recommended), peeled and thinly sliced
Ground Beef
- 2 lbs ground beef, browned and drained
Sauce
- 2 cans (10.5 oz each) cream of mushroom soup
- 1 cup milk
- Salt and pepper to taste
Cheese
- 1 1/2 cups shredded cheese (cheddar or Monterey Jack recommended)
Instructions
- Brown the Beef: In a skillet over medium heat, brown the ground beef until fully cooked. Drain any excess grease and set aside to cool slightly.
- Prepare the Potatoes: Peel and slice the potatoes into thin, even rounds to ensure they cook evenly and become tender during slow cooking.
- Mix the Sauce: In a bowl, stir together the cream of mushroom soup, milk, salt, and pepper until smooth and well combined.
- Prepare the Crockpot: Spray the inside of your crockpot with non-stick cooking spray to prevent the casserole from sticking during cooking.
- Layer the Ingredients: Begin layering the casserole by adding a layer of sliced potatoes, followed by a layer of browned ground beef. Pour a portion of the soup mixture over these layers and sprinkle shredded cheese on top. Repeat these layers until all ingredients are used, finishing with a generous layer of cheese on top.
- Cook the Casserole: Cover the crockpot with the lid and cook on high heat for 3 to 4 hours, or until the potatoes are completely tender when pierced with a fork.
- Serve and Enjoy: After cooking, turn off the crockpot and let the casserole rest for about 10 minutes to allow it to thicken slightly. Then, scoop out individual portions and serve.

- Storage and Reheating: Let leftovers cool completely before storing in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. For longer storage, freeze in a freezer-safe container for 2-3 months. Reheat in an oven at 350°F (175°C) until warmed through or microwave individual portions as needed.
Notes
- Use waxy potatoes like Yukon Gold to help the slices hold their shape while cooking.
- Check for doneness starting at 3 hours; cooking times may vary depending on your slow cooker model.
- Try different cheeses such as sharp cheddar for a bolder flavor or Monterey Jack for a milder taste.
- Spraying the crockpot prevents sticking and makes cleanup easier.
